Obituary for Mary Alice Burge
Services for Mary Alice Burge, age 87, longtime resident of Eldorado, have been scheduled for 2:00 p.m. Saturday at the Eldorado Methodist Church with Rev. Ken Coleman and Rev. Marvin Polson officiating. Interment will be in the Eldorado Cemetery under the direction of Lowell Tims Funeral Home.

Mrs. Burge was born August 19, 1906 in Paris, TX to Robert and Alice Bogue. She married Willie R. (Bill) Burge, February 4, 1923 in Lazare, TX. They moved to Harmon County from Goodnight, TX in 1932 and have lived in Eldorado since 1957. She was a homemaker and a member of the First United Methodist Church of Eldorado.

Survivors include: her husband, Willie Richard Burge of the home; eight children, Loraine Burge Kendrick and husband Dow of Denver, CO, Willie Burge, Jr. and wife Ester of Denver, CO, Mary Ruth Burge Maheu and husband C.J. of Duke, OK, Sally Burge Hickerson and husband Clyde of Gould, OK, Peggy Burge Averman and husband Jack of Denver, CO, Bobby Burge and wife Linda of Cleburne, TX, Beth Burge Crow and husband Jerry of Oklahoma City, OK and David Burge and wife Barbara of Eldorado, OK; 27 grandchildren; 41 great-grandchildren; six great-great-grandchildren; a number of step-grandchildren and step-great-gr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by: a son-in-law; one grandson; two sisters and six brothers; two great-grandsons.
